Mitchell Interchange construction officially ends
MILWAUKEE COUNTY -- It causes thousands of drivers extra time and immense frustration, but the good news is it all ends Friday.
The major project at the Mitchell Interchange is officially finished. The goal of the $300 million project was to construct a new and modern interstate on I-94/I-43 between College and Howard Avenues. It caused traffic delays because of lane and ramp closures, but it was worth it. There are now three new tunnels for drivers to maneuver through, 51 bridges, 50 retaining walls and 17 noise walls. The ribbon-cutting ceremony is at 1:00 p.m. Friday. |
